About The Position

Lifemark Health Group is seeking Physiotherapists for opportunities across Western Canada, including urban centers like Victoria, Squamish, Kamloops, Kelowna, and Edmonton, as well as rural Alberta and Saskatchewan. This role is ideal for individuals seeking relocation for career advancement or a new adventure. As a Physiotherapist with Lifemark, you will play a vital role in helping clients restore movement, reduce pain, and return to the activities that matter most. Your work will directly shape meaningful outcomes for individuals, families, and communities. Opportunities are available for those early in their careers or bringing specialized expertise. The role involves delivering evidence-based assessment and treatment across a diverse caseload, including musculoskeletal, neurological, vestibular, pelvic health, and return-to-work rehabilitation. Collaboration with a multidisciplinary team of physiotherapists, occupational therapists, kinesiologists, physicians, and other rehab professionals is expected in supportive, team-based environments.
